Trattoria Dell'Arte is designed to evoke an Italian artist's studio with oversized sculptures and drawings and a wall gallery of famous Italian noses. Enjoy our vegetable antipasto bar as well as all of our pasta, fish & seafood, veal chops, steaks, and signature thin-crust pizza.
